Car Accident Compensation

It is important to understand your rights if you've been injured in a car crash. You may be entitled to economic and non-economic compensation.

Economic compensation may cover medical expenses, loss of income and much more. It can also cover any property damage that was caused by the crash.

The length of time it takes to settle your dispute can be a lot different based on various factors. These factors include whether or if you can settle the case without going through court, how long it takes to collect all medical records and other documents to be gathered, and the speed with which your doctor's records are to be delivered to the insurance company.

If you can resolve your dispute prior to filing a lawsuit, the process can typically be completed in some months. However, if you need to make a civil claim it could take as long as two years for your case to settle.

Liability is another aspect which can affect the time it takes to settle your case. If you were found to be the cause for the crash, your case might be more difficult to resolve. Since your responsibility could affect the amount you will receive in the settlement,

Furthermore, it could take longer for your lawyer to collect evidence that could prove your claims. This could include gathering statements from eyewitnesses and witnesses at the scene of the accident.

Finding the right evidence will be the key to winning your case. Inquiring witnesses and gathering all the evidence needed to win your case can take several months.

It could also take a long time to get the medical records that your lawyer requires for your case. They can take weeks or even months to arrive and will be crucial to your attorney in negotiations.

After your lawyer has all the required documents after which he or she can then begin negotiations with the insurance company. This typically happens within some months or even weeks after the initial demand letter was issued. The exact duration will differ from one case to the next , and will depend on how much time your lawyer is spending negotiating.
